Moving costs for this route vary based on the size of your household. Small moves generally range from $1,370 to $1,419, medium moves from $1,575 to $1,632, and large moves from $1,781 to $1,845. Prices fluctuate due to factors like distance, volume of belongings, and additional services such as packing or storage. Choosing full-service movers or opting for expedited delivery can also impact the final cost.
